If you regularly suffer from acid reflux following relief of symptoms of heartburn can help you get rid of your problem quickly and efficiently: It was found that obese people are more likely to suffer from this disease, so if you have problems with weight you should try to lose a few pounds, because it can reduce this problem to a large extent.Try to eat dinner at least three to four hours before going to bed, because it will also help reduce cases of the disease. Try to use a special pillow, made to stop gastric juices.You should also eat smaller meals and avoid late night snacks.If you are a regular smoker, are more prone to this problem is smoking tends to reduce esophageal sphincter pressure. Smoking cessation also helps to a large extent. The same rule applies to alcohol, so if you limit drinking, that too can help reduce cases of heartburn. You can also change their eating habits as chocolate, fatty foods, caffeine, food and beverages, citrus fruits and juices, tomato-products and spicy foods tend to cause heart burns off in many people. Unhealthy eating habits are the main source of this condition.Along with the above you can get relief from heartburn symptoms with the help of over the counter medicines like Zantac, Pepcid, Tums and Tagamet. Other medicines that have a combination of antacid ingredients like Mylanta, Rolaids etc. are also very beneficial to people who suffer from acid reflux.
